- Update to 0.9.14: * Updated to wrap new functions and constants in SDL 2.24.0. * Added a new module sdl2.ext.displays for retrieving and working with connected displays and their supported resolutions/refresh rates. * Extended sdl2.ext.init to allow initializing all SDL subsystems individually (previously just initialized the video subsystem). * Improved the memory safety of the sdl2.ext.Window class. * Added raise_sdl_err to the public ext API. * Fixed sdl2.ext.line to work correctly on 1bpp surfaces. * Various fixes/improvements to the unit test suite for Linux package maintainers. - Remove mixer_tests_fix.patch (fixed upstream) The tests fail because of 'Unable to open /dev/input/mouse0'. There are several ways to fix this: 1. disable tests completely 2. catch error on tests (I have chosen this for now) 3. create an additional package which is used *only* for the build phase to add the build user "abuild" to the Linux group "input" to get access to /dev/input/*.
